What programming language was used to build the first version of Facebook?

Started by Jerry, May 06, 2024, 11:41 AM

Previous topic - Next topic

0 Members and 1 Guest are viewing this topic.

Jerry

What programming language was used to build the first version of Facebook?

SEO

The first version of Facebook was primarily built using a combination of programming languages and technologies, with a focus on web development. Some of the key programming languages and technologies used to build the initial version of Facebook include:

1. **PHP:** PHP (Hypertext Preprocessor) was the primary programming language used for server-side scripting and dynamic web page generation. PHP allowed developers to create dynamic and interactive web applications, making it well-suited for building the backend infrastructure of Facebook.

2. **JavaScript:** JavaScript was used for client-side scripting to enhance the interactivity and user experience of the Facebook website. JavaScript was responsible for handling user interactions, performing client-side validation, and dynamically updating content without requiring full page reloads.

3. **HTML/CSS:** HTML (Hypertext Markup Language) and CSS (Cascading Style Sheets) were used for structuring the content and styling the layout of the Facebook website. HTML provided the markup structure for web pages, while CSS was used to define the visual presentation and styling of elements.

4. **MySQL:** MySQL was used as the database management system (DBMS) to store and manage the structured data used by Facebook. MySQL provided a robust and scalable solution for storing user profiles, friend connections, messages, and other data relevant to the platform.

5. **AJAX (Asynchronous JavaScript and XML):** AJAX was employed to implement asynchronous data retrieval and communication between the web browser and the server. AJAX techniques allowed Facebook to fetch and update content dynamically without requiring full page reloads, enhancing the responsiveness and interactivity of the user interface.

These technologies formed the foundation of the first version of Facebook, enabling developers to create a dynamic and interactive social networking platform that revolutionized online communication and social interaction. Over time, Facebook's technology stack evolved and expanded to incorporate additional languages, frameworks, and technologies to support its growth and scalability.

seoservices

The first version of Facebook was primarily built using PHP for the back-end development and JavaScript for front-end functionality. Additionally, HTML, CSS, and SQL were used for various aspects of the website's design, structure, and data storage.

Didn't find what you were looking for? Search Below